First Day of Actual Hair Loss (More Than A Little)

Posted in Breast Cancer by Joede on the January 8th, 2009

I’ve been dealing with THAT hair falling out since my mom called a couple of days ago to see if I knew it was going to happen. No one sees that part of me and I really don’t care about it. My leg hair has been gone for a couple of days but it’s winter and it’s not like I’m wearing mini skirts to work!

Today was a whole different story.

I put deodorant on and lots of underarm hairs ended on the deodorant. I haven’t shaved in a while because I knew it was going to fall out and I didn’t want to irritate the skin.

I went though my normal routine of putting a touch of Hair Milk on my hair on my head to keep it moisturized and somewhat healthy until it fell out. I then got a wide tooth comb and started gently combing. It didn’t take much. With one comb from top of ear to the nape, my comb was covered. I ended up with quite a bit in the sink and even more on the floor.

Loss in sink only. More on floor.

I really thought I was ready for this day but I wasn’t. My mom sent me 10 scarves just in time. Some of them she bought but some she made. I wore my favorite today.
